Output caf4b4ae130dd36ce0888cf2444d1f50557e854df68c8096f148d33611966dfc:3

value
132641
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4b1f29982f91e99314386837103164d3e223746 OP_EQUAL
address
3JASj6MGPCfBqHFakjYd113AmF7FeQUnwc
transaction
caf4b4ae130dd36ce0888cf2444d1f50557e854df68c8096f148d33611966dfc
confirmations
181804
spent
true